Blockchain testnets serve as vital sandbox environments for developers building decentralized applications (dApps) and protocols. These parallel networks allow teams to deploy and refine their projects without risking real assets or disrupting mainnet operations.
In this guide, we’ll explore the fundamentals of testnets, their benefits, and how they contribute to the growth of the blockchain ecosystem.
What Is a Testnet?
A testnet is a blockchain network designed exclusively for testing and experimentation. It mimics the functionality of a mainnet but operates on an independent ledger with no monetary value.
Key Features:
- Risk-Free Testing: Developers can debug smart contracts and dApps without incurring gas fees.
- Mainnet Parity: Testnets replicate mainnet conditions to ensure accurate results.
- Separate Tokens: Testnet tokens (e.g., testnet ETH or AVAX) are freely available via faucets.
👉 Learn how to claim testnet tokens
Why Are Testnets Important?
1. Cost Efficiency
- Eliminates gas fees during development.
- Faucets provide unlimited test tokens for transactions.
2. Enhanced Security
- Identifies vulnerabilities before mainnet deployment.
- Isolates bugs without affecting live users.
3. Community Engagement
- Early adopters can interact with protocols and provide feedback.
- Builds trust through transparency.
4. Quality Assurance
- Real-user testing refines UI/UX and functionality.
Testnets vs. Mainnets
| Feature | Testnet | Mainnet |
|------------------|----------------------------------|----------------------------------|
| Purpose | Testing & development | Live transactions |
| Tokens | Non-monetary (faucet-distributed)| Real cryptocurrency |
| Network ID | Unique testnet ID | Mainnet ID (e.g., Ethereum: 1) |
| Transaction Volume | Lower | Higher |
Popular Testnets
1. Ethereum (Deprecated: Ropsten)
- Replaced by Goerli or Sepolia post-Merge.
- View transactions via Etherscan.
2. Polygon Mumbai
- Testnet MATIC tokens via Polygon Faucet.
- Explorer: Polygonscan.
3. Avalanche Fuji (C-Chain)
- Testnet AVAX tokens via Avalanche Faucet.
- Explorer: SnowTrace.
👉 Explore Avalanche testnet dApps
How to Participate in a Testnet
- Set Up a Wallet: Configure MetaMask for the target testnet (e.g., Fuji C-Chain).
- Acquire Test Tokens: Use faucets to fund your wallet.
- Interact with dApps: Test features like staking or liquidity provision.
- Provide Feedback: Share insights with developers via Discord or forums.
FAQs
Q: Are testnet tokens worth real money?
A: No—they’re valueless and only usable on testnets.
Q: Can I transfer testnet assets to mainnet?
A: Never. Testnets and mainnets are incompatible.
Q: Why do testnets reset?
A: Periodic resets clear old data to simulate fresh deployments.
Q: How do I report a testnet bug?
A: Contact the project’s team via GitHub or community channels.
Final Thoughts
Testnets are the backbone of blockchain innovation, enabling safer, cheaper, and more collaborative development. Whether you’re a developer or a curious user, engaging with testnets helps shape the future of Web3.
Ready to dive in? Start with the Avalanche Fuji testnet today!
### Key SEO Keywords:
- Blockchain testnets
- Testnet vs mainnet
- Ethereum testnet
- Polygon Mumbai
- Avalanche Fuji
- Testnet tokens
- Smart contract testing